Piaget Altiplano Ultimate Concept: This Unique Piece Celebrates The Birth of The Collection
Piaget is celebrating the history of the Altiplano Ultimate Concept with a unique piece. Until recently, the ultra-flat watch from 2018 was considered the flattest mechanical watch in the world. But then, on the occasion of Watches & Wonders 2022, Bulgari presented the Octo Finissimo Ultra, which has been leading the field ever since. Nonetheless, Piaget is now presenting this special edition, which recalls the creation of the model with a number of special details.
The (Formerly) Flattest Case in The World
The case of the Piaget Altiplano Ultimate Concept measures just 2 mm in height and consists of a cobalt alloy. The diameter is 41 mm. Both the bezel and the case back and lugs are satin-finished, contrasting with the polished middle section. The crown is integrated directly into the case and ensures water resistance up to 2 bar.
The Front Recalls The Creation of The Piaget Altiplano Ultimate Concept
The unique piece wants to tell the story of the Altiplano. To this end, there are a few details on the front. First of all, the off-centre dial bears a Piaget logo in historic script. This recalls the logo above the manufacture in La Côte-aux-Fée. In addition, two enlarged circles on the minute track indicate the time 7:47, which is when the escapement of the Altiplano of 2017 performed its first beat. The date of the event is also given at 2:30.
Furthermore, on the ratchet wheel at 6 o’clock it says “La Côte-aux-Fées”. The watchmakers also engrave the coordinates of the manufacture in the metal. The highlight, however, is the starry sky around the mechanical parts, illuminated with Super-LumiNova to represent the constellation on 7 February 2017 at 7:47, the birthday of the Piaget Altiplano Ultimate Concept.
The Mechanics of The Piaget Altiplano Ultimate Concept
The 167 components of the manufacture calibre 900P-UC sit inside the slender case. The movement offers a power reserve of 40 hours, which comes in by hand. The escapement operates at a frequency of 4 hertz and is clearly visible at 9 o’clock. Last but not least, the watchmakers decorate the movement with angled, sunburst guilloché and satin-brushed bridges. The wheels have satin-brushed circular patterns or else a sunburst finish.
Price & Availability of The Piaget Altiplano Ultimate Concept
The watch appears on a dark blue alligator leather strap with a pin buckle that measures only 1.5 mm in height. A blue textile strap is also in the box. The price of this unique piece is only available on request
